The City maintains hundreds of miles of arterial and residential streets. Moline is at a latitude where extreme seasonal weather changes cause repeated freeze and thaw cycles during winter months, which speed up wear and tear on pavements and create more potholes and pavement problems.


Another part of maintaining our streets is maintaining the signage of these streets. Records are kept on each and every sign on the streets of Moline. As signs are damaged, destroyed, or stolen, new signs must be made and put into place. New signs must also be made for new neighborhoods and needs of the community.